## 3.2.0 — Changed defaults

Heads up: webhook retry semantics in Hookwren changed. We no longer retry forever on 4xx responses — those fail fast now, and only 5xx and timeouts get the exponential backoff treatment. Max attempts dropped from 12 to 6, and the backoff cap is shorter, so flaky endpoints will surface as failures sooner. If a customer relied on the old behavior, flag it before release. The new default retry settings are shown here.

settings of tagug-fajof:
[zorwyn]
host = zorwyn.nelvrosys.corp
user = zorwyn_svc
database = zorwyn_prod

2024-11 rotation — Tumblecode laundry-locker access flow. Old unlock-token signing key retired after expiry alert. All locker controllers at the Bryerfield pilot site now require tokens signed with the new key. Firmware older than 3.2 will fail unlocks; push the OTA update first if any controller reports version mismatch. Rollback is not supported once a controller accepts a new-key token. On-call: if unlock failures spike, re-issue tokens rather than reverting. The replacement signing key is below.

rollout seal: bky13_7YJQYLva1cL6d

## Support

The Verimast plugin system loads validator modules at startup from the `validators/` directory. Each plugin must declare its schema version and pass the conformance suite before review approval; reviewers should reject plugins that mutate shared state or swallow validation errors silently. Known incompatibilities between plugin API versions are tracked in the changelog, and breaking changes require a migration note. For review questions or access to the conformance suite, reach out to the maintainers at the address below.

escalation mailbox, kaweg-kahif: druwyn.sordor@nelvroworks.corp

Visitor policy — Studio 4, Calloway Building. External presenters recording training videos must be booked in by their host at least 48 hours ahead. The facilities desk signs them in, issues a day badge, and escorts them to the lower-ground corridor. Visitors may not prop the studio door open between takes. To admit them, enter the door code shown below.

badge for tahog-kagaf: bdg-KV-0